About Intermediate Sch.
Intermediate Sch. is a public middle school in Desloge, MO, part of North St. Francois Co. R-i, serving approximately 354 students in grades 5th-6th with a 13.1:1 student-teacher ratio.
It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 5.4 out of 10 and ranks #1,529 of 2,221 schools in MO. State assessment records show 53%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 48%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).
